| Water Crossing Notes: |
All crossings were routine with the low water levels. |
|
| Trail Maintenance Notes: |
Trails were generally in good shape with less mud than usual, courtesy of the drought, but upper Mt. Kinsman Trail has become severely braided and eroded. |

| Comments: |
Reel Brook and KRT were both mostly dry and pleasant. The often soggy area abutting Harrington Pond was moist but passable while staying dry. The abrupt transition from lightly-used to overused trails from South Kinsman north was striking.
